CVE-2019-18390
Virgl renderer Denial of Service Out-of-Bounds Read Vulnerability
Description

An out-of-bounds read in the vrend_blit_need_swizzle function in vrend_renderer.c in virglrenderer through 0.8.0 allows guest OS users to cause a denial of service via VIRGL_CCMD_BLIT commands.
